Fire broke out in Limassol – car found burnt in ravine

Fire broke out in Limassol – car found burnt in ravine

Firefighting forces were mobilised around 10 p.m. on Monday (10/06) after a fire broke out in Koilani, Limassol. According to the Police, approximately 4 acres of wild vegetation were burnt, and during the fire suppression efforts, a burnt-out car was found in a ravine. The causes of the fire are under investigation..
